X-Git-Url: https://git.carlh.net/gitweb/?a=blobdiff_plain;f=cscript;h=b6e2a09f5d16e85ed721721649b26b16be2875b1;hb=ac2cfae5356809bea66ff6a614f96193f6d86da2;hp=1bed820fecb89e16e514b498cb20e82b888b8541;hpb=82be73bbfd7a81b57bff02671f88b41f38e65f58;p=dcpomatic.git diff --git a/cscript b/cscript index 1bed820fe..b6e2a09f5 100644 --- a/cscript +++ b/cscript @@ -44,7 +44,9 @@ deb_depends['12.04'] = {'libc6': '2.15', 'libxmlsec1-openssl': '1.2.14-1.2build1', 'libboost-date-time1.48.0': '1.48.0-3', 'libcurl3': '7.22.0-3ubuntu4', - 'libzip2': '0.10-1ubuntu1'} + 'libzip2': '0.10-1ubuntu1', + 'libsamplerate0': '0.1.8-4', + 'libicu48': '4.8.1.1-3'} deb_depends['14.04'] = {'libc6': '2.19-0ubuntu6', 'libssh-4': '0.6.1-0ubuntu3', @@ -59,7 +61,9 @@ deb_depends['14.04'] = {'libc6': '2.19-0ubuntu6', 'libxmlsec1-openssl': '1.2.18-2ubuntu1', 'libboost-date-time1.54.0': '1.54.0-4ubuntu3', 'libcurl3': '7.35.0-1ubuntu2', - 'libzip2': '0.10.1-1.2'} + 'libzip2': '0.10.1-1.2', + 'libsamplerate0': '0.1.8-7', + 'libicu52': '52.1-3'} deb_depends['15.04'] = {'libc6': '2.21-0ubuntu4', 'libssh-4': '0.6.3-3ubuntu3', @@ -75,7 +79,9 @@ deb_depends['15.04'] = {'libc6': '2.21-0ubuntu4', 'libboost-date-time1.55.0': '1.55.0+dfsg-3ubuntu2', 'libcurl3': '7.38.0-3ubuntu2', 'libzip2': '0.11.2-1.2', - 'libwxgtk3.0-0': '3.0.2-1'} + 'libwxgtk3.0-0': '3.0.2-1', + 'libsamplerate0': '0.1.8-8', + 'libicu52': '52.1-8'} deb_depends['7'] = {'libc6': '2.13', 'libssh-4': '0.5.4', @@ -92,7 +98,9 @@ deb_depends['7'] = {'libc6': '2.13', 'libcurl3': '7.26.0', 'libzip2': '0.10.1', 'libcairomm-1.0-1': '1.10.0-1', - 'libpangomm-1.4-1': '2.28.4-1'} + 'libpangomm-1.4-1': '2.28.4-1', + 'libsamplerate0': '0.1.8-5', + 'libicu48': '4.8.1.1-12+deb7u3'} deb_depends['8'] = {'libc6': '2.19-18', 'libssh-4': '0.6.3-4', @@ -110,7 +118,9 @@ deb_depends['8'] = {'libc6': '2.19-18', 'libzip2': '0.11.2', 'libwxgtk3.0-0': '3.0.2', 'libxcb-xfixes0': '1.10', - 'libxcb-shape0': '1.10'} + 'libxcb-shape0': '1.10', + 'libsamplerate0': '0.1.8-8', + 'libicu52': '52.1-8+deb8u2'} deb_depends['unstable'] = {'libc6': '2.13', 'libssh-4': '0.5.4', @@ -125,8 +135,9 @@ deb_depends['unstable'] = {'libc6': '2.13', 'libboost-date-time1.55.0': '1.55.0', 'libxmlsec1-openssl': '1.2.18', 'libcurl3': '7.26.0', - 'libzip2': '0.10.1'} - + 'libzip2': '0.10.1', + 'libsamplerate0': '0.1.8-8', + 'libicu52': '52.1-9'} def packages(name, packages, f): s = '%s: ' % name @@ -234,9 +245,15 @@ def make_spec(filename, version, target): print >>f,'/usr/bin/gtk-update-icon-cache %{_datadir}/icons/hicolor &>/dev/null || :' def dependencies(target): - return (('ffmpeg-cdist', '1d37f80'), - ('libdcp', 'v1.2.3'), - ('libsub', 'v1.1.4')) + + if target.platform == 'linux': + ffmpeg_options = { 'shared': False } + else: + ffmpeg_options = {} + + return (('ffmpeg-cdist', '0e27b2b', ffmpeg_options), + ('libdcp', 'b3adb83'), + ('libsub', 'e959731')) def configure_options(target): opt = '' @@ -251,7 +268,7 @@ def configure_options(target): if target.version == '6.5': opt += ' --static-boost --static-xmlpp' elif target.version == '7': - opt += ' --workaround-gssapi' + opt += ' --workaround-gssapi --static-xmlpp' return opt @@ -317,7 +334,7 @@ def package_centos(target, cpu, version): target.command('./waf dist') shutil.copyfile( - "%s/src/dcpomatic2/dcpomatic-%s.tar.bz2" % (target.directory, version), + "%s/src/dcpomatic/dcpomatic-%s.tar.bz2" % (target.directory, version), "%s/SOURCES/dcpomatic-%s.tar.bz2" % (topdir, version) ) @@ -327,6 +344,8 @@ def package_centos(target, cpu, version): if cpu == "amd64": cpu = "x86_64" + else: + cpu = "i686" for p in glob.glob('%s/RPMS/%s/*.rpm' % (topdir, cpu)): rpms.append(os.path.abspath(p))